>> Despite all the advices, none of the
suggestions of drawing on a TPaintBox or creating a TCustomControl
actually speed up the painting significantly. Therefore I did some
profiling. It appears that loading a 40kb png file (50% HD) from a
stream takes about 60msec another 30msec is used to paint the bitmap to
screen. It all results in approx. 11fps which is actually pretty poor
when you imagine a full HD loop will make the rate drop 2.5fps.
